The cookware requirement is the most-cited objection to induction and usually the smallest problem in practice. Most kitchens already own mostly compatible pans — because cast iron and stainless steel dominate, and both generally work.
How do you test if a pan works on induction?
The definitive check, and it takes seconds.
Hold a magnet against the bottom of the pan.
- Sticks firmly → works on induction
- Weak attraction → may work poorly, unreliably, or not at all
- No attraction → won't work
A refrigerator magnet is adequate. Test each pan individually — brands vary, and different pieces within the same set are sometimes constructed differently.
The test works because it directly measures the property induction depends on: the magnetic response that lets the cooktop's field induce heating currents in the pan. See how induction cooktops work.
Which cookware works on induction?
| Material | Works? | Notes |
|---|---|---|
| Cast iron | Yes | Excellent — heavy, flat, quiet, very effective |
| Enameled cast iron | Yes | Same, with an enamel surface |
| Carbon steel | Yes | Excellent; popular for skillets and woks |
| Magnetic stainless steel | Yes | Most quality stainless; test each piece |
| Non-magnetic stainless | No | Some grades aren't magnetic |
| Clad pans with magnetic base | Yes | Very common — a magnetic layer bonded to the base |
| Aluminum | No | Unless it has a bonded magnetic base |
| Copper | No | Unless it has a bonded magnetic base |
| Glass, ceramic, stoneware | No | Not magnetic |
Look for the induction symbol — many manufacturers mark compatible cookware with a coil symbol or the word "induction" on the base or packaging.
Why does pan flatness matter on induction?
Two properties matter almost as much as the material.
Flatness. The magnetic field weakens rapidly with distance, so a warped or convex base performs badly — uneven heating, slower response, lower efficiency. Set a pan on a flat counter and check whether it rocks or whether light shows under the center. Old, heavily used pans are the usual offenders.
Base diameter. Most induction elements detect the pan before activating, and a pan much smaller than the element may not be recognized. Small saucepans and milk pans are the common problem. Some cooktops have a small element specifically for this; check the minimum pan diameter in the manual.
Base thickness. Thin pans can heat in a ring matching the coil rather than evenly across the base. Pans with a thick, conductive base layer spread the heat out — which is exactly what quality clad cookware is designed to do.
Interface disks: a limited tool
An induction interface disk is a magnetic plate you set on the element, with the non-magnetic pan on top. The disk heats and transfers heat to the pan by conduction.
It works, and it defeats most of the point:
- Slower — you're now heating a disk and waiting for it to heat the pan
- Less responsive — the disk retains heat, so power changes lag
- Less efficient — heat escapes from the disk to the air
- Awkward — the disk stays hot after cooking and needs handling and storage
Reasonable for one irreplaceable pan. Not a strategy for equipping a kitchen.
What to replace first
If some of your cookware fails the test, prioritize by how often you use it:
- Your main skillet — the most-used pan in most kitchens
- Your largest pot — stockpot or pasta pot
- Your everyday saucepan
- Specialty items, as needed
A cast iron skillet and a magnetic-base stockpot cover most cooking, and cast iron is inexpensive.
Common items that fail: aluminum stockpots, copper saucepans, some non-stick pans with aluminum bodies and no magnetic base, and glass or ceramic bakeware used on the stovetop.

Can you use a wok on induction?
Worth its own note, because it's the genuine weak point.
Traditional wok cooking uses a round-bottom wok with flame wrapping the sides. Induction heats only where the pan contacts the flat surface, so a standard flat induction top gives you a hot spot at the base and cooler sides.
Options:
- A flat-bottom carbon steel wok — works, but isn't traditional technique
- A dedicated induction wok unit with a concave element — these exist and work well
- Keep a portable gas burner for wok cooking specifically, if it matters enough

Care of the glass surface
Since induction tops are glass:
- Lift pans, don't slide them. Rough cast iron in particular can scratch the surface.
- Check for grit on pan bottoms before setting them down.
- Clean spills once cool — they're far less likely to bake on than on radiant electric, since the surface isn't generating heat.
- Avoid dropping heavy cast iron onto the glass.
Before you buy the cooktop
Do the magnet test on your whole collection first. It's free, it takes ten minutes, and it converts a vague worry into a specific list — usually a short one.
If replacing several pieces would be a real cost, factor it into the project budget alongside the electrical circuit, which is the larger expense. A portable induction burner is also a cheap way to test both the cooking experience and your existing pans before committing.
The bottom line
Take a magnet to every pan — if it sticks firmly, it works. Cast iron, carbon steel and most stainless already qualify, so most kitchens need to replace only a few aluminum or copper pieces. Flatness and base diameter matter alongside magnetism. Interface disks are a workaround for one beloved pan, not a plan, and round-bottom wok cooking is the one technique induction genuinely doesn't replicate.
